R’Bonney Gabriel Crowned Miss Universe 2022: Miss USA Takes the Title

Jason Kempin/Getty Images

We have a new Miss Universe! Miss USA Bonney Gabriel was officially named Miss Universe 2022. She was crowned at the competition at the New Orleans Morial Convention Center in Louisiana. The 28-year-old beat out runner-up Miss Venezuela Amanda Dudamel and second runner-up Miss Dominican Republic Andreina Martinez.

Miss India Harnaaz Sandhu was the one who presented Gabriel with her crown as she passed on the title of Miss Universe.  The model, fashion designer, and instructor from Texas is the first Miss USA to win Miss Universe in 10 years. The latest Miss USA that took the crown was Olivia Culpo back in 2012. According to competition officials, Gabriel was previously The First Filipino American to win the Miss USA pageant.

Out of 84 delegates from across the world, there were only 20 that had the opportunity to compete for the crown on Saturday. Culpo and Jeannie Mai Jenkins hosted the event and led the women through three rounds of competitions, evening gown, interview, and swimsuit.

During the final question, Gabriel was asked how she would show that Miss Universe is an “empowering and Progressive organization”  if she was the one to win.

“I would use it to be a transformational leader,” she responded before she went on to discuss her work which uses recycled materials in her fashion design, and how she teaches sewing to human trafficking and domestic violence survivors.

“It is so important to invest in others, invest in our community and use your unique talent to make a difference,” Gabriel continued. “We all have something special, and when we plant those seeds to other people in our life, we transform them and we use that as a vehicle for change.”

Gabriel also stated in the competition that she hopes Miss Universe would allow women past the age of 28 to compete in the pageant in the future. “I am 28 years old, and that is the oldest age to compete,” she said”And I think that’s a beautiful thing.”

“My favorite quote is, ‘If not now, then when?’ ” Gabriel stated. “Because as a woman, I believe age does not define us.”

She went on to add: “It’s not tomorrow. It’s not yesterday. But it’s now. The time is now that you can go after what you want.”
